I set up the Grammarly desktop app on my Windows 10 device and had no issues signing in to my account. The app looks terrific and the layout is highly functional; I especially like the side panel’s dark accents and minimalist icons. Users can select in between making up text straight in an editor and importing an existing file.
If you just copy and paste text from a Word document into the Grammarly app, Grammarly states it just keeps strong and italic formatting, headers, lists, and links. In screening, I found that it also kept highlighted text. Utilize the import tool to add the file if you want to keep the full formatting of the text (including paragraph spacing). You will not see any formatted text while you work in the Grammarly editor, however the document maintains all of the original format whenever you export it.
Because the editor now luckily includes format tools such as for vibrant, italics, underlines, lists, headings, and links (both bulleted and numbered), you might just write directly in the Grammarly app. It’s most likely simpler to keep writing in Word or Google Docs and use the dedicated Grammarly tools for those platforms. Within a file, the best side of the window houses tabs for spelling and grammar mistakes, premium writing checks, a plagiarism checker, a human proofreader option, and an overall writing score based on these factors. As pointed out previously, the writing rating is valuable for getting a fast check of your composing progress and how much revising you have actually left.
2 other features offered are Objectives and Performance. Objectives launches whenever you import a new document; it assists Grammarly change its edits based upon the context of your writing. You can specify your intent (inform, explain, convince, tell a story), audience, design, and feeling. Premium users can pick in between different writing domains, including Academic, Organization, and Creative. The Performance popup shows you general information such as word count and reading time, in addition to vocabulary and readability metrics. These metrics are determined based on contrast with other Grammarly users and the Readability score is based upon the Flesch reading-ease test. Both additions make Grammarly more useful at a higher level than that of simple mistake monitoring.
